Section 2: Definitions

The Kerala Agriculturists Loans Act, 1961State Act of Kerala · Act 27 of 1961

In this Act, unless the context otherwise requires.—

(a) “Collector” means the Collector of the district or any officer empowered by the Government to discharge the functions of a Collector under this Act;

(b) “improvement” means any work which adds to the value of the land, and includes the following, namely:—

(i) the construction of wells, tanks, sluice bund and other works for the storage, supply or distribution of water for the purposes of agriculture or for the use of men and cattle employed in agriculture;

(ii) the preparation of land for irrigation;

(iii) the drainage, reclamation from rivers or other waters, or protection from floods or from erosion or other damage by water, of land used for agricultural purposes or land which is cultivable;

(iv) the construction of permanent bunds around Punja or Kayal fields used for agricultural purposes;

(v) the reclamation, clearance, enclosure or permanent improvement of land for agricultural purposes;

(vi) the construction of walls, boundary walls (Kayyalas), store houses, farm houses and cattle sheds;

(vii) the renewal or reconstruction of any of the foregoing works, or alterations therein or additions thereto;

(viii) the planting or rearing of such kinds of plants and crops as may be notified in the Gazette by the Government; and

(ix) such other works as the Government may, from time to time, by notification in the Gazette, declare to be improvements for the purposes of this Act;

(c) “ prescribed” means prescribed by rules made under this Act.
